Under Queensland Property Agents and Motor Dealers Act 2000, when must an agent provide an agency agreement to the principal?

Correct Answer

B) Before or immediately after appointment

Queensland legislation requires the agency agreement to be provided before or immediately after the agent's appointment. This ensures the principal understands their obligations and rights from the beginning of the relationship.
